On Christmas night in 2007, I went on a run after dark.  8 inches of snow had fallen that day in Idaho Falls, and I thoroughly enjoyed running through the very peaceful, still neighborhoods, looking at snow-covered Christmas lights and singing Christmas songs to myself.  One of the more enjoyable runs.  I never thought I would experience this in South Carolina, since it hasn't snowed on Christmas here in 47 years... 

Who would have thought we would have a white Christmas with lots of snow falling in hot, humid South Carolina while nothing is falling in Utah, Colorado, or Idaho?!?  Indeed, it started snowing here just after noon, with 1"+ accumulations by sunset.  I waited till after dark and ventured into some nearby neighborhoods, again looking at Christmas lights.  It wasn't as quiet or as much snow as that day in Idaho Falls, but it was certainly more unexpected and almost as enjoyable.
